Output 89aced8be92c19ccde9d3132bb2f63ebcced0189ee4174c0799f83380cbb6eef:0

value
743861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 212420bf35580147b80a3470cabf5363dae78bc7 OP_EQUAL
address
34iFW5w9tHqBfz4NY3NpdSoKE2JRH6gLP7
transaction
89aced8be92c19ccde9d3132bb2f63ebcced0189ee4174c0799f83380cbb6eef
confirmations
335872
spent
true